> >> > For those on a Mac, I highly recommend BBEdit and Fetch for cgi
> >> > work. Fetch allows you to edit a file directly on the server; it
> >> > opens the file with BBEdit and when you save your changes in
> >> > BBEdit, they become live immediately. It avoids the whole download/
> >> > edit/re-upload cycle. There may be other FTP programs that interact
> >> > with BBEdit the same way, I just happen to own Fetch.
